			<description><![CDATA[<p>I use Photobucket all the time with the Visual editor and I just take the URL (the first of the three lines of code it gives you) and put that in the pop-up box. And you can get them to stack by aligning them all left, right or center with a page return between each. If you want to be totally sure, make sure to align it with the options in the box AND the column icons on top. I don't know why but that makes the difference.
